How to Build Smooth, Lag-Free Sliders
페이지 정보

본문
Building smooth, responsive sliders with no stutter requires strategic optimization of visuals and code. Begin with image optimization—oversized visuals create loading bottlenecks and frame drops. Use industry-standard compressors such as TinyPNG and ImageOptim to minimize weight while preserving sharpness. Use modern formats like WebP which offer better compression than JPEG or PNG.
Keep your slider lean with fewer slides. Adding too many panels causes lag and unresponsive transitions. Stick to 5–7 slides as a rule of thumb unless you have a compelling reason to show more. Each additional slide adds to the load on the browser.
Prefer native CSS animations over JS libraries. CSS transitions are hardware accelerated and run more smoothly. Avoid using JavaScript libraries that are bloated or outdated. If you must use a slider plugin, choose lightweight ones like Swiper or Splide that are built with performance in mind.
Remove auto-advance if it’s not critical to the experience. Auto-playing slides tax CPU and GPU on older or mobile devices. Allow a minimum 5-second pause between slide transitions to reduce rendering pressure and prevent lag.
Design your slider to adapt to every screen size. Verify performance across iOS, Android, and legacy browsers. Poor mobile performance usually comes from unresponsive layouts and large images. Implement lazy-load to defer offscreen image loading, not all at once.
Ditch effects like layered transparency and motion blur. These look nice but can cause frame drops. Stick to minimal, طراحی سایت اصفهان fluid transitions. Basic transitions like fade or slide deliver optimal performance.
Use Chrome DevTools or Firefox Inspector to audit performance. Check for dips under 60 frames per second. If you see spikes, trace them back to specific elements or scripts and simplify them. Continuous performance checks avoid post-launch surprises.
By focusing on lean design, optimized assets, and efficient code you can create sliders that look great and move smoothly for every visitor.
- 이전글Ufabet: Enjoy Thrilling Gambling Establishment Gamings in Thailand 25.12.03
- 다음글Can you take Viagra and lisinopril? 25.12.03
댓글목록
등록된 댓글이 없습니다.